Download Print deze pagina

Philips P2000T Gebruiksaanwijzing pagina 71

Advertenties

voorkomende
precisie of naar het type dat voor de operatie
vereist is (zoals integer voor -7- en MOD). Ook het resultaat van
de operatie zal aanvankelijk die precisie hebben.
Deze berekening
wordt uitge-
voerd in dubbele precisie. Ook
het resultaat in D# is weer-
gegeven in dubbele precisie.
10 D# = 6#/7
20 PRINT D#
RUN
.8571428571428571
Ok
10 D = 6~/7
De berekening is uitgevoerd
20 PRINT D
in dubbele precisie en het resul-
RUN
taat is toegekend
aan D, een
.857143
enkele precisie variabele. Er
Ok
vindt dus een afronding plaats
tot enkele precisie.
3. Wanneer een enkel of dubbel-precisie
getal wordt omgezet in
een integer, wordt het getal afgerond.
10 C%=55.88
20 PRINT C%
RUN
56
Ok
Conversie
naar integer
kan een Overflow
fout opleveren
als de
waarde
buiten
het bereik
van integer
w'aarden
valt,
4. Wanneer aan een dubbele-precisie
variabele een enkel-precisie
of integer getal wordt toegekend,
zullen alleen de eerste 7 cijfers
van het resultaat betekenis hebben. De absolute waarde van het
verschil tussen de afgedrukte dubbele-precisie
en de originele
enkele-precisie
getallen zal daardoor altijd kleiner zijn dan 6.3E-8
maal het originele enkele-precisie
getal.
Voorbeeld:
10 A=2.04
20B~=A
30 PRINT A; B~
RUN
2.04 2.039999961853027
Ok
73

Advertenties

loading

Deze handleiding is ook geschikt voor:

P2305 basic